Gatboskloof
Gatboskloof is a ravine in Western Cape, South Africa and has an elevation of 399 metres. Gatboskloof is situated nearby to the locality Bushman Drannings.Places in the Area
Nearby places include Barrydale and Suurbraak.

Suurbraak
Village
Photo: Zaian,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Suurbraak is a settlement in Overberg District Municipality in the Western Cape province of South Africa. The village was established in 1812, when the London Missionary Society established a mission station to serve the Attaqua Khoikhoi. Suurbraak is situated 8 km southwest of Gatboskloof.
